Subject: Dependency pinning — new owner

Team,

Effective Monday, ownership of the dependency pinning policy for the Quellbase support tooling moves off my plate. All pin-exception requests, lockfile disputes, and upgrade-window questions go through the new owner, not me. Existing tickets will be reassigned this week; no action needed on open cases. Please route anything new regarding pins to the person named below.

signatory, fahag-bawep: Weneth Belwyn Kasath Ulaeth

**Action item (PM-214, Coldvault archival):** Automate archiving of cold storage buckets older than the retention cutoff. Manual sweeps missed two regions last quarter and blew the storage budget. Owner: infra rotation. Sweep cadence, batch size, and age thresholds must be config-driven, not hardcoded, so on-call can tune under load. Dry-run mode required before first prod run. Proposed defaults for review at sync are below.

limits module of fahog-kahop:
CAPS = {
    "fraeth": 189,
    "drumir": 842,
}

Quick note for review: the Pondwire gateway enforces rate limits per caller, not per route, so your changes to the burst window in the limiter config will affect every downstream team. Limits are 120 requests/minute sustained with a burst of 40; overflow returns a 429 with a retry hint header. If you want to poke the staging gateway yourself to verify, it authenticates with the internal test key below.

app token of fajop-fahif = qvz4-AnML